Measuring Key Performance Indicators

To effectively incorporate social media metrics into networking ROI, businesses should focus on measuring specific key performance indicators (KPIs). These KPIs help quantify the success of networking activities, allowing businesses to develop metrics that make sense for their unique goals. Engagement is one of the primary KPIs to monitor as it encompasses likes, comments, shares, and other interactions. These activities reflect how well the network is responding to the content shared online. Another crucial KPI is follower growth, as an increase in followers could translate to greater networking opportunities. Companies should also consider the conversion rates of leads generated from networking efforts. Tracking these conversions will provide insights into how well connections made during networking translate into actual business outcomes. By systematically measuring these KPIs, businesses will be in a stronger position to justify their networking strategies. Additionally, with a deeper understanding of what drives their networking success, companies can allocate resources more efficiently, ensuring they reap the maximum benefits from social media engagements.

When measuring the effectiveness of social media metrics in networking ROI, businesses should not overlook the qualitative aspects of networking interactions. While quantitative data provides measurable insights, qualitative feedback can offer a deeper understanding of relationship dynamics. Engaging conversations can lead to unique partnership opportunities that are not always reflected in numerical data. Therefore, integrating both qualitative and quantitative assessments when calculating networking ROI is essential for a holistic view. Encouraging feedback after events through surveys or social media polls can uncover insights about the quality of interactions and how participants perceived the value of networking initiatives. Companies can use this information to refine their approaches, ensuring future networking events cater to their audience’s needs and preferences. Furthermore, acknowledging the importance of personal relationships emphasizes a human-centric approach to business in an increasingly digital world. By striving for a balance of qualitative and quantitative assessments, businesses can create a more accurate picture of networking ROI and foster lasting relationships that drive success.
